Transaction 4018430c149c027fc3c047d0002924648381e237e865515079a827647c6e4f86
1 Input
1 Output
-
4018430c149c027fc3c047d0002924648381e237e865515079a827647c6e4f86:0
- value
- 277067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fcf951870558f196f5da345c9ce0f8379ba9b08 OP_EQUAL
- address
- 3N6RHQAdfvMJVg8HAetwKU2qNMonLnASiw